Some of the biggest brands in America, including Amazon, Meta, Walmart and McDonald’s, have recently changed or ended their DEI programs. But e.l.f. Beauty, a popular cosmetics brand, is a rare company vocally touting its diversity efforts and inclusive marketing
Companies are running away from DEI. One of America’s biggest beauty brands is standing firm | CNN Business
